Just so you all don't have to search like mad for it (the review), here it is, warts and all..... ***************************************************************** What Does a Manhattan Summer Sound Like? If I had to describe what Summer in sweltering New York City sounds like, I’d compare it to the music of Luscious Jackson. Judging from the 4-song advance promo teaser I have for their forthcoming album, "Electric Honey," the ladies of LJ are definitely not standing still, but did they ever? Let me just say that if the remaining 11 tunes are anything like the ones here – Ladyfingers (Perhaps you’ve already heard this one on the radio or seen the wonderful video on MTV… you know, the one on the Manhattan bus?), Christine, Summer Daze and Gypsy – we are in for something special. The playing’s great, the writing’s great, and the singing’s great. Definitely pick this one up when it comes out on June 29th. (C.A.
